簡體   English   中英

無法在整潔文本中使用NRC詞典。 match.arg(lexicon)中的錯誤:“ arg”應為“ afinn”,“ bing”,“ loughran”之一

[英]Unable to use NRC lexicon in tidytext. Error in match.arg(lexicon) : 'arg' should be one of “afinn”, “bing”, “loughran”

我正在使用tidytext包學習R中的情感分析。 但是,我無法將nrc設置為詞典。 每當我鍵入get_sentiments(“ nrc”)時,都會顯示上述錯誤。 它說詞匯詞典只能是“ afinn”,“ bing”或“ loughran”。 我嘗試更新軟件包(tidytext),還安裝了“ syuzhet”軟件包,但問題仍然存在。 請幫忙!

您可以替換;

nrc_joy <- get_sentiments("nrc") %>% 
  filter(sentiment == "joy")

與;

nrc_joy <- get_sentiments("afinn") %>% 
  filter(value == 2 |value == 3 | value == 4 | value == 5)

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M